Skip to main content

Indie game storeFree gamesFun gamesHorror games
Game developmentAssetsComics
SalesBundles
Jobs
TagsGame Engines

I would give more information but that's all I know, the paypal pay button has disappeared and as far as I see it is a general problem, I hope it will be solved soon because in my experience, people prefer to pay with paypal in itchio and that affects developers and buyers.